Welcoming Patricia Muñoz as President of LA Referencia
Patricia Muñoz, Director of the Scientific Information Program at CONICYT – Chile, was elected President during the LA Referencia Council Meeting in September 2016. She is the first President of LA Referencia and will help to advance the strategic directions of the Latin American repository network. COAR looks forward to working closely with Patricia, along with other council members and Executive Secretary, Alberto Cabezas as we continue the work of aligning repository networks and raising the visibility of repositories around the world. Other issues discussed at the Council meeting were the development of common metadata guidelines in Latin America for datasets, continued collaboration with OpenAIRE and COAR, and metadata exchange with OpenAIRE and SHARE.

Second Ibero-American Meeting of Ministers and High Authorities of Science, Technology and Innovation support Open Access Repositories.
The Second Ibero-American Meeting of Ministers and High Authorities of Science, Technology and Innovation was held in Cartagena de Indias, Colombia on October 6-7, 2016. This meeting, attended by Patricia Muñoz, President of LA Referencia, defined a number of strategic activities and agendas to strengthen cooperation in Ibero-American policies in science, technology and  innovation. A key outcome of this meeting was to promote greater collaboration between repository networks in the region in order to reinforce open access.

Bianca Amaro, from IBICT, receives award for her contribution to Open Access
On Wednesday, September 28, Bianca Amaro, coordinator of the Program of Open Access to Scientific Information of the Brazilian Institute of Information in Science and Technology (IBICT), received the Electronic Publishing Trust for Development Award. The award is given to individuals who have made a significant contribution to the progress of Open Access in the developing world. The award ceremony took place at the event that commemorated the International Day of Universal Access to Information in Rio de Janeiro.
